在进行足球数据分析模型的构建时,需要明确数据来源、选择合适的分析工具、确定分析指标、建立模型并进行验证。其中,选择合适的分析工具尤为关键,因为数据分析工具的选择将直接影响到模型的准确性和效率。例如,FineBI是帆软旗下的一款专业数据分析工具,能够为用户提供强大的数据处理和可视化功能。FineBI不仅支持多种数据源的接入,还具备灵活的分析能力,可以帮助用户快速建立和验证数据模型。详细来说,使用FineBI进行足球数据分析可以大大提高工作效率,减少人工操作的误差,从而得到更为准确的分析结果。
一、数据来源的选择
足球数据分析模型的构建首先需要确定数据来源。常见的足球数据来源包括官方联赛数据、第三方数据供应商、俱乐部内部数据等。官方联赛数据通常具有较高的准确性和权威性,但获取难度较大。第三方数据供应商如Opta、StatsBomb等提供详尽的数据,包括球员表现、比赛事件等。俱乐部内部数据则可能包含更细致的训练和体能数据。
数据的获取方式可以通过API接口、网站抓取等技术手段实现。API接口通常提供结构化的数据,方便进行后续处理和分析。而网站抓取则需要处理非结构化数据,技术难度相对较高。FineBI可以通过多种方式接入数据源,并进行数据清洗和预处理。
二、数据预处理和清洗
在获取数据后,数据预处理和清洗是至关重要的一步。数据清洗的目的是去除冗余信息、修正数据错误、补全缺失数据等。常见的数据清洗步骤包括去重、填充缺失值、数据类型转换等。
FineBI在数据清洗方面提供了丰富的功能,可以快速对数据进行清洗和处理。例如,可以使用FineBI的“数据填充”功能自动补全缺失值,使用“数据转换”功能进行数据类型的转换。这样可以确保数据的准确性和一致性,为后续的分析奠定良好的基础。
三、确定分析指标
构建足球数据分析模型,需要确定一些关键的分析指标。常见的分析指标包括进球数、助攻数、传球成功率、抢断次数等。这些指标可以从数据中直接获取,也可以通过计算得出。例如,传球成功率可以通过传球总次数和成功传球次数计算得到。
FineBI支持自定义计算指标,可以根据需要灵活设置和计算分析指标。例如,可以使用FineBI的计算字段功能创建自定义的分析指标,并进行可视化展示。这可以帮助用户更直观地了解球队和球员的表现。
四、建立数据分析模型
数据分析模型的建立是整个过程的核心。常见的分析模型包括回归分析、分类模型、聚类分析等。回归分析用于预测连续型变量,如进球数;分类模型用于预测离散型变量,如比赛胜负;聚类分析用于发现数据中的潜在模式和结构。
FineBI提供了丰富的分析模型和算法,可以根据需要选择合适的模型进行分析。例如,可以使用FineBI的回归分析功能预测球队的进球数,使用分类模型预测比赛结果,使用聚类分析发现球队的战术模式。FineBI还支持模型的可视化展示,方便用户理解和解释分析结果。
五、模型验证和优化
模型的验证和优化是确保分析结果准确性的重要步骤。常见的验证方法包括交叉验证、留出法等。交叉验证通过将数据分成多个子集进行训练和验证,可以有效评估模型的性能。留出法则通过将数据分成训练集和测试集,评估模型在未见过的数据上的表现。
FineBI提供了丰富的模型验证和优化工具,可以帮助用户快速评估和优化模型。例如,可以使用FineBI的交叉验证功能评估模型的性能,使用参数调优功能优化模型的参数。FineBI还支持模型的迭代和更新,确保模型始终保持高效和准确。
六、数据可视化和报告生成
数据可视化是数据分析的重要环节,可以帮助用户更直观地理解分析结果。FineBI提供了丰富的可视化工具,可以生成多种形式的图表和报告。常见的可视化形式包括折线图、柱状图、饼图、热力图等。
使用FineBI可以轻松创建和定制各种可视化图表,并生成专业的分析报告。例如,可以使用折线图展示球队的进球趋势,使用热力图展示球员的活动区域。FineBI还支持报告的导出和分享,可以方便地与团队成员进行沟通和交流。
七、实际应用案例
实际应用案例可以帮助我们更好地理解和应用数据分析模型。例如,某足球俱乐部使用FineBI进行数据分析,通过分析球队的比赛数据和球员的表现数据,发现了球队在防守端的弱点。通过优化防守策略和调整球员位置,球队在后续比赛中取得了显著的成绩提升。
另一个案例是某足球数据分析公司,使用FineBI为客户提供专业的数据分析服务。通过FineBI强大的数据处理和分析功能,公司能够快速为客户提供高质量的分析报告,帮助客户做出科学的决策。
八、未来趋势和发展
随着数据技术的不断发展,足球数据分析也在不断进步。未来,数据分析将在足球领域发挥越来越重要的作用。人工智能和机器学习技术将进一步提升数据分析的准确性和效率,帮助球队和球员实现更好的表现。
FineBI作为一款专业的数据分析工具,将继续在足球数据分析领域发挥重要作用。通过不断的技术创新和功能优化,FineBI将为用户提供更高效、更准确的数据分析服务,帮助用户在竞争中取得优势。
FineBI官网: https://s.fanruan.com/f459r;
总结来说,足球数据分析模型的构建涉及多个步骤,包括数据来源的选择、数据预处理和清洗、确定分析指标、建立数据分析模型、模型验证和优化、数据可视化和报告生成。FineBI作为一款强大的数据分析工具,可以在每个步骤中提供专业的支持和帮助,帮助用户快速构建和优化数据分析模型,实现科学决策和提升表现。
相关问答FAQs:
在现代足球分析中,数据分析模型的构建是一个复杂而富有挑战性的过程。通过运用统计学、机器学习和数据可视化技术,分析师能够从海量的数据中提取有价值的见解。这篇文章将探讨如何构建足球数据分析模型,包括所需的数据、模型的选择以及结果的解读。
足球数据分析模型的基础是什么?
构建足球数据分析模型的基础是数据。足球比赛产生的数据种类繁多,主要包括以下几类:
- 比赛数据:包括比赛结果、进球数、红黄牌、角球、控球率等。
- 球员数据:每位球员的个人表现数据,如传球成功率、抢断次数、射门次数等。
- 战术数据:球队的战术布置与执行情况,例如阵型变化、进攻和防守策略。
- 生理数据:球员的身体素质和健康状况,如心率、体能消耗等。
- 历史数据:球队和球员在过去比赛中的表现数据。
数据的收集可以通过多种方式进行,例如使用专业的数据提供商、API接口,或者自行搭建爬虫程序抓取数据。
如何选择合适的分析模型?
在选择合适的分析模型时,分析师需要考虑分析的目标。不同的目标对应不同的模型。例如:
- 预测比赛结果:可以使用回归分析、逻辑回归或者机器学习算法(如随机森林、支持向量机等)。
- 球员表现评估:常用的方法有K-means聚类,决策树等。
- 战术分析:可能使用图论、网络分析等技术来分析球队的战术执行情况。
了解各类模型的优缺点以及适用场景非常重要。例如,逻辑回归模型虽然简单易懂,但在处理复杂非线性关系时可能表现不佳;而深度学习模型虽然强大,但需要大量的数据和计算资源。
数据预处理是如何进行的?
数据预处理是数据分析过程中不可或缺的一部分。数据通常需要经过以下几个步骤:
- 数据清洗:处理缺失值、异常值等,以确保数据的准确性。
- 数据转换:将原始数据转换为模型可以接受的格式,例如将类别型数据转化为数值型数据。
- 特征选择:根据分析目标选择最相关的特征,以提高模型的性能和准确性。
- 数据标准化:对数据进行标准化处理,尤其是在使用基于距离的模型时,标准化能够消除量纲的影响。
如何评估模型的性能?
评估模型的性能是确保分析结果可靠的重要步骤。常用的评估指标包括:
- 准确率:正确预测的样本数量与总样本数量的比率。
- 精确率和召回率:分别衡量模型预测结果的准确性和全面性。
- F1-score:精确率和召回率的调和平均数,适用于类别不平衡的情况。
- ROC-AUC:通过绘制ROC曲线,评估模型的分类能力。
在模型评估过程中,可以使用交叉验证技术,以确保模型在不同数据集上的表现稳定。
结果如何解读与应用?
模型构建完成并经过评估后,下一步是对结果进行解读。分析师需要将模型的输出与实际情况进行对比,找出模型的优劣之处。以下是几个关键点:
- 解读模型输出:了解模型的参数和特征的重要性,以找出对预测结果影响最大的因素。
- 可视化结果:使用数据可视化工具(如Matplotlib、Seaborn等)将分析结果以图表形式展示,便于团队成员和决策者理解。
- 应用于实际决策:将分析结果应用于球队的战术调整、球员引进或训练方案制定等方面,实现数据驱动的决策。
如何保持模型的更新与优化?
足球比赛环境变化迅速,球队、球员和战术都会随着时间而变化。因此,保持模型的更新与优化显得尤为重要。以下是几种优化方法:
- 持续收集数据:定期更新数据集,确保模型使用的是最新的比赛数据。
- 重新训练模型:随着新数据的加入,定期对模型进行重新训练,以提高预测的准确性。
- 监控模型表现:持续监控模型的表现,及时发现潜在问题并进行修正。
总结
构建足球数据分析模型是一项复杂但极具价值的工作。通过合理的数据收集、模型选择、数据预处理及性能评估,分析师可以为球队提供有力的决策支持。随着技术的发展和数据的不断更新,足球数据分析的潜力将会更加显著,值得足球界的每一个人关注和投入。
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。